    The Santa Fe Trail Remains are located about 10 miles (16 km) west of Dodge City, on 140 acres (57 ha) of former agricultural land. The ruts extend for about 2 miles (3.2 km), with a width of as much as 400 feet (120 m) of rutted terrain.

    Julie Ann Weflen (born May 3, 1959) [1] is a missing woman who was last seen on September 16, 1987. [2] She disappeared from her workplace in Spokane County, Washington.Her case is considered a presumed homicide although her body has never been found and there are still no suspects. [3]
